Latin passages selected for this edition include Lucan's analysis of the causes of the civil war, depictions of his protagonists Caesar and Pompey at key moments--Caesar's crossing of the Rubicon, to the assassination of Pompey as he arrives in Egypt seeking refuge. Cato's funeral oration for Pompey, Caesar's visit to the site of Troy--as well as highly atmospheric passages; Pompey's vision of his dead wife, Julia; and the necromancy performed by the witch Erichtho for Pompey's son.
